The Angels Sign Josh Hamilton, Have A Terrifying Lineup
Josh Hamilton is officially an Angel after agreeing to a five-year, $125 million deal with the team. The Angels now have a lineup that is built around the best player in baseball in Mike Trout, and two guys who are still capable of claiming that title as their own in Albert Pujols and Josh Hamilton. The rest of the lineup isn't anything to sneeze at, either.
Of course, Hamilton comes loaded with potential pitfalls. He was notoriously brittle during his time in Texas, and there is always the threat that his personal life will take another turn downward. Still, Hamilton can hit the shit out of the ball and the thought of him and Pujols getting to hit behind Mike Trout is a frightening one. This team should score a ton of runs.
Hamilton's contract isn't even all that outrageous, either. Remember, Jayson Werth will be making $20 million in 2014, and Nick Swisher is looking for a contract of equal size. It's unlikely that Pujols and Hamilton will ever truly live up to the combined $50 million that the Angels will be paying them, but who cares? They are going to hit and the team is going to be fun as hell to watch.
